How to Combine White and Black Tiles with Red Tiles
This colour trio might sound bold, but when used with balance, it creates some of the most stylish interiors. Here are some smart ways to mix white and black tiles with red tiles in your home:
1. Kitchen Backsplashes

2. Living Room Accent Walls
Use black-and-white patterned tiles on the main wall, and add red tiles on a smaller panel, niche, or TV background. This creates a dynamic contrast without making the space look too loud.
3. Flooring Combinations
For flooring, use classic black-and-white patterns in the room and introduce red tiles as borders or zone markers. This works wonderfully in open layouts, hallways, and verandas.
4. Bathroom Walls
A modern styling idea is to keep white and black tiles for the walls and add red tiles to niches, shower areas, or vanity backgrounds. The pop of colour feels refreshing and adds a designer touch.
5. Stair Risers
If you want a unique design element, mix black and white floors with red stair risers. It adds charm to the entryway and creates a bold, memorable look.

Tips to Choose the Right Tiles
Select tiles based on your layout and mood. Understanding how colour, texture and placement affect a room similar to how you evaluate wall tiles for bathrooms, helps you create a balanced and visually appealing design.
- Use lighter tones, such as white or beige, along with black if your space is small.
- Go for glossy surfaces where light reflection is needed.
- Choose matt tiles for modern, soft-looking spaces.
- Introduce red tiles only in places where you want to draw attention.
- Try pairing tiles with warm or cool lights to enhance their impact.
